ILLIT‘s new album has become the source of an unexpected controversy after fans noticed NewJeans be dragged into the rollout.

ILLIT recently made their comeback with the fourth mini-album, MAMIHLAPINATAPAI. The album was released worldwide on April 30, KST, and received mixed reviews regarding the new direction of their sound.

This initial reaction was followed by heavy criticism when NewJeans fans noticed that NewJeans was thrown directly at name Apple Music for this release.

According to screenshots circulating online, the very first line of the album is description of MAMIHLAPINATAPAI called NewJeans, referring to the ongoing discourse about ILLIT’s concept being very similar to theirs. It then went on to claim that this album finally put such comparisons to rest, ushering in a new era of ILLIT’s own soundscape.

When ILLIT debuted in 2024, the multinational girl group was accused of leaning too closely to the aesthetic and sound of K-pop contemporaries NewJeans. By the time of MAMIHLAPINATAPAI’S Released two years later, members Yunah, Minju, Moka, Wonhee, and Iroha had the chance to prove what they were capable of beyond those comparisons.

Once fans noticed this content, it sparked a huge uproar on social media. The album description was quickly updated to exclude the line mentioning NewJeans, but the controversy has already settled.
